Extinction Rebellion activists hold protest in London
Environmental activist group Extinction Rebellion held a protest in London, calling on the government to address climate change.
Onlooker Samuel Quested recorded the demonstrators gathering on August 23 at St. Martin’s Lane, where a 13-foot-high pink table had been erected to invite people to ‘come to the table’ and discuss the climate crisis.
Samuel said: ‘It was like a military operation, I haven’t seen anything so organised and well executed!’
More than 90 rallyists were arrested for a variety of offences, police said.
The protest is part of a weeks-long campaign to demand an end to fossil fuel investment.
The UN climate change panel recently released a report connecting fossil fuel usage to extreme weather phenomena currently experienced in different parts of the world.
